Quick sketch of the watchdog for the Ortella kiosk app. It pings the UI process, reboots the shell after repeated misses, and logs each restart to the sealed audit partition — so the reviewer's main worry, silent tampering, is covered. Timing is deliberately conservative to avoid reboot loops on slow boots. The constants we picked are below.

tuning table, kawep-tawif:
CAPS = {
    "olidor": 80,
    "belion": 7,
    "quenys": 225,
    "druox": 839,
    "fraath": 482,
}

Context: Ardenfell line margins slipped three points over two quarters. Drivers: input steel costs, aggressive discounting at the Westmoor branch, and a stale price book. Proposal: uplift list prices four percent, tighten discount authority to regional level, sunset the two lowest-margin SKUs. Risk: volume loss at Halverton accounts, estimated under two percent. Decision requested at Thursday's review. Modelling assumptions are in the appendix pack. The commercial reasoning leadership wants kept close is noted directly below.

board note of tajop-yajof: The finance team signed off on a budget of $77.6 million for Project Pramir.

## Further Reading

If you're new to the Inkwright rendering pipeline, start with the architecture overview, which explains how raw markdown moves through the tokenizer, our custom directive expander, and the sanitizer before HTML output. Most contractor questions are answered there, including how to add a directive and run the golden-file tests. The overview is maintained on our internal wiki here.

runbook for fahag-kaguf: https://confluence.tolvaqsys.internal/display/pages/display/browse

Heads up: this alert fires when a tenant on Driftpool blows past 90% of their hourly rate quota. It's usually harmless — a batch job waking up, or a customer running a backfill — but if it stays pegged for more than 15 minutes, throttling kicks in and they'll start seeing rejected calls. Don't bump the quota yourself; that needs sign-off from the capacity team. First, check which endpoints are hot and whether it's one noisy client. The triage checklist is kept on our internal page.

wiki page, tadug-yagap: https://jira.qorvelsys.internal/pages/browse/display/projects/5e6c